Birds of CelestúnHalf day, includes snack.Over 300 bird species can be found in Celestún's Special Biosphere
Reserve: cardinals, orioles, motmots, woodpeckers, hummingbirds, flycatchers,
kingfishers, cormorants, magnificent frigate birds, herons, egrets, white
ibises, wood storks, ospreys, hawks, vultures, sandpipers, roadrunners,
owls, pelicans, etc. There are some endemic birds such as the Yucatan
Wren, the Black-throated Bobwhite and the Mexican Sheartail Hummingbird.
Celestún is considered the fourth largest wintering ground for
ducks in the Gulf region. In winter you're likely to observe over 13
migrant
duck species. But surely the most popular bird and the most sought after
is the Pink Flamingo (Phoenicopterus ruber ruber). More information about the Ría de Celestún »»
